Output 57df3cf86ff95583642a645046fe5f34d46a1845590bb930ecd40f71ed89a683:1

value
1001334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2f897bef6656990272d3832dc770df99fd5a42c OP_EQUAL
address
MT8fwEzxLv9hCyvV6pNhjeUWceW86Hg5YM
transaction
57df3cf86ff95583642a645046fe5f34d46a1845590bb930ecd40f71ed89a683
spent
true